Pedestrian killed on Hwy. 126

50-year-old man was hit near Milepost 14

 

January 12, 2023 | View PDF



WALTERVILLE: A vehicle versus pedestrian accident took the life of a Springfield man early last Thursday night.

The Oregon State Police responded to a vehicle versus pedestrian crash on Hwy. 126E, near milepost 14.2, at approximately 6:09 p.m. on January 5th.

Police said their preliminary investigation indicated a pedestrian, 50-year-old Brandon Philes of Springfield, was walking on the eastbound fog line of the McKenzie Hwy., near the intersection with Latta Lane, when he was struck by an eastbound Subaru Outback, operated by Frank King III (66) of Springfield. The pedestrian, Philes, was declared deceased, at the scene by, medical personnel.

The highway remained partially open during the 3-hour crash scene investigation.

OSP was assisted by the Lane County Sheriff’s Office, McKenzie Fire, the Lane County Medical Examiner, the Lane County District Attorney’s Office, and ODOT.
